Chrome kan gjøre annonseblokkere ubrukelige ganske snart

Video: Design the Chrome Logo Illustrator Tutorial 2024

Video: Design the Chrome Logo Illustrator Tutorial 2024
Anonim

Google har avslørt et Manifest V3-dokument som fremhever selskapets plan for å erstatte Chromiums webRequest API. Endringene som er skissert i Manifest V3, kan ha stor innvirkning på noen Chrome-utvidelser som bruker webRequest API for å filtrere trafikk fra annonsekilder. Noen utviklere har til og med advart om at API-endringene kan gjøre annonse-blokkerende utvidelser for Chrome foreldet.

En Google-ingeniør ga en hyperkobling for et utkast til Manifest V3-dokument i et innlegg på nettstedet Chromium Projects. Dette dokumentet skisserer hvordan Google har til hensikt å begrense webRequest API-blokkering kraftig. Selskapet planlegger å innføre et nytt deklarativt NetRequest API som har mer begrensede regler for annonsefiltrering.

Ettersom Chromium er en åpen kildekode-nettleser som understøtter Chrome, vil slike endringer nesten helt sikkert bli implementert i Chrome. Google forklarer at disse endringene vil øke hastigheten på siden for nettleserne. Det nye declarativeNetRequest API vil øke hastigheten på sideinnlasting da det vil gjøre det mulig for Chrome å endre nettverksforespørsler. Imidlertid øker annonseblokkerne også surfingen ved å fjerne annonseinnhold fra sider.

Noen utvidelsesutviklere uttrykte bekymring for de foreslåtte endringene på Chromium-nettstedet. En uBlock Origin-utvikler, Mr. Hill, uttalte at de foreslåtte API-endringene ville gjøre noen annonse-blokkerende utvidelser foreldet. Mr. Hill uttalte i en forumtråd:

Hvis dette (ganske begrensede) declarativeNetRequest API ender opp med å være den eneste måten innholdsblokkere kan utføre sin plikt, betyr dette egentlig at to innholdsblokkere jeg har vedlikeholdt i mange år, uBlock Origin ("uBO") og uMatrix, ikke lenger kan eksistere. Ved siden av at uBO og uMatrix ikke lenger kan eksistere, handler det egentlig om at den foreslåtte declarativeNetRequest API vil gjøre det umulig å komme med nye og nye filtermotormotiver, ettersom declarativeNetRequest API ikke er mer enn implementeringen av en spesifikk filtrering motor, og en ganske begrenset motor (30 000 grensen er ikke tilstrekkelig for å håndheve den berømte EasyList alene).

Som sådan har Manifest V3 overbevist noen utviklere om at Google prøver å drepe av annonse-blokkerende utvidelser med API-endringene. Google vil sannsynligvis ikke bry seg om effekten slike API-endringer kan ha på annonse-blokkerende utvidelser med tanke på annonsenes betydning for selskapet. Begrensning av annonseblokkere kan også øke nettets økonomi.

Relaterte historier for å sjekke ut:

  • Opera lar deg nå blokkere annonser raskere og velge flere faner
  • Adblock og Adblock Plus utvidelser tilgjengelig nå for Microsoft Edge
Chrome kan gjøre annonseblokkere ubrukelige ganske snart